DDB Rebranding

Frederik Samuel writes: DDB has undergone a global rebrand. They got rid of the black circle around the logo, which had a very 90’s like feeling to it. They did keep the circle, but it’s now a “degree” symbol. I like the new logo better than the old one, and think it will work for them.
